Greek Yogurt Parfait (Printable Version)

Creamy Greek yogurt layered with fresh berries and crunchy granola, sweetened with honey.

# What You Need:

→ Dairy

01 - 2 cups plain Greek yogurt

→ Fruit

02 - 1 cup mixed fresh berries (strawberries, blueberries, raspberries)

→ Sweeteners

03 - 2 tbsp honey or maple syrup

→ Grains

04 - 1 cup granola

→ Extras (Optional)

05 - 2 tbsp chopped nuts (almonds, walnuts)
06 - 1 tbsp chia seeds
07 - Zest of 1 lemon

# How To Make:

01 - Wash and gently pat dry all berries. Slice strawberries if using.
02 - In four clear glasses or jars, spoon 2-3 tablespoons of Greek yogurt into the bottom of each.
03 - Drizzle a little honey or maple syrup over the yogurt layer.
04 - Add a handful of mixed berries to each glass.
05 - Sprinkle 2-3 tablespoons of granola over the berries.
06 - Repeat the layering: yogurt, honey, berries, granola, until glasses are filled.
07 - Finish with a final sprinkle of granola, chopped nuts, chia seeds, and lemon zest if desired. Serve immediately for crunch, or chill for 15-30 minutes for a softer texture.

02 -
  • Patting your berries completely dry prevents your parfait from becoming a sad soupy mess after sitting
  • Clear glasses are not just for looks, they actually help you see the layers and build them evenly
